技术文摘
Docker 容器数据的盘间迁移办法
Docker 容器数据的盘间迁移办法
在当今的云计算和容器化技术领域,Docker 已成为广泛应用的工具。然而,随着业务的发展和数据量的增长,可能会面临需要将 Docker 容器数据在不同磁盘间进行迁移的情况。以下将详细介绍 Docker 容器数据的盘间迁移办法。
要明确需要迁移的数据类型和所在位置。Docker 容器数据通常包括容器的配置文件、镜像、容器运行时产生的数据等。这些数据可能分布在不同的目录和存储位置。
对于容器的配置文件和镜像,一般可以通过 Docker 的命令行工具进行操作。例如,使用 docker save 命令将镜像保存为一个压缩文件,然后将其复制到目标磁盘。
在迁移容器运行时产生的数据时,需要谨慎处理。如果数据是存储在容器内部的文件系统中,可能需要先停止容器,然后将相关数据目录复制到目标磁盘。但这种方式可能会导致服务中断。
另一种更优雅的方法是使用 Docker 的卷(Volume)功能。可以先创建一个新的卷,并将其挂载到目标磁盘的指定位置。然后,将容器中的数据复制或移动到这个新的卷中。
在迁移过程中,要确保目标磁盘有足够的空间来容纳迁移的数据。要注意数据的一致性和完整性,避免数据丢失或损坏。
还需要考虑迁移后的权限设置,确保新位置的文件和目录具有正确的访问权限,以保证容器能够正常运行。
完成数据迁移后,需要重新启动相关的 Docker 服务,并验证容器是否能够正常运行,数据是否完整且可用。
Docker 容器数据的盘间迁移需要仔细规划和操作,充分了解 Docker 的相关机制和命令,以确保迁移过程的顺利进行和数据的安全可靠。通过正确的方法和步骤,可以有效地完成 Docker 容器数据的盘间迁移,满足业务不断发展和变化的需求。
TAGS: Docker 容器数据迁移 盘间数据处理 容器数据管理 Docker 盘间技巧
- Win11 组策略修改后不生效的解决办法
- Win11 22H2系统下载指南及免激活专业版获取
- 七彩虹将星 X15 重装 Win11 系统教程
- Win11 状态栏的隐藏之法
- Win11 系统中 wifi 图标点击无反应的解决之道
- Acer 传奇 Go 电脑重装 Win11 教程:一键重装方法
- 笔记本电脑安装Win11哪个版本佳?Win11 22H2通用笔记本系统下载(优化免激活)
- Win11 系统 Edge 浏览器 F12 无法打开开发者工具的解决之道
- Win11 系统中开启 Edge 浏览器长时间等待的原因
- 2023 各品牌笔记本电脑适用的 Win11 22H2 专业激活版系统
- Win11 分辨率调整方法及错误处理教学
- Win11 运行死亡搁浅出现 206 错误的解决之道
- Win11 玩游戏哪个版本佳?适合游戏的 Win11 版本推荐
- 联想 Y9000K 重装 Win11 系统的方法详解
- Win10 升级至 Win11 的方法:免费详细教程